VEGAS introduces a novel approach to video captioning by aligning viewer gaze with descriptions. It's a step forward in personalized AI content.

Video captioning has seen impressive advances, yet it often misses the mark in capturing what truly grabs a viewer's [attention](/glossary/attention). Enter VEGAS, or Video caption [Evaluation](/glossary/evaluation) via GAze Score, a fresh approach that seeks to bridge this gap. Without the cumbersome process of retraining models, VEGAS aligns captions with individual viewer focus during [inference](/glossary/inference). ## How VEGAS Works

VEGAS isn't just another metric. It's an information-theoretic tool that uses real-time gaze data to evaluate how well a caption mirrors a viewer's focus. This training-free method allows for personalized content, and frankly, that’s something the industry has been missing. In a field where [parameter](/glossary/parameter) count often dominates discussions, VEGAS shifts the spotlight to viewer-centric approaches.

The development of VEGAS included curating a dataset filled with egocentric activities and instructional slides, all paired with synchronized gaze data and reference captions. By employing rejection [sampling](/glossary/sampling), VEGAS picks captions that resonate more closely with what people actually focus on. This method doesn't require retraining, which could be a major advantage over traditional models that demand lengthy and expensive updates.

## Why It Matters

Now, let me break this down. The significance of VEGAS is clear when you consider its impact on caption-to-video retrieval. Experiments demonstrate that captions selected via VEGAS aren't just aligned with human focus. They also enhance the retrieval process.
